(3) Notify the professional nurse. (4) Assess ... WebMar 31, 2024 · Diaphragmatic Breathing. Breathe in slowly and deeply through your nose. Your abdomen should rise, but your upper chest should remain still and relaxed. Breathe out slowly through pursed lips (like blowing out candles). As you breathe out, slowly and gently pull your abdomen towards your spine. Repeat 5 times.

Usually, bleeding is minor and resolves on its own, but bleeding into or … dダイマー 高値 理由WebApr 2, 2024 · Self-care: Take deep breaths and cough 10 times every hour, or as directed. This will decrease your risk for a lung infection. Take a deep breath and hold it for as long as you can. Let the air out and then cough strongly. Deep breaths help open your airway.
